Pull coil wire from cap and check the spark to see how HOT it is..should jump a 1/2" gap, no problem!..... Put wire back on cap... Pull plug wire off and see if spark is exactly the same, jump the same distance.... If ANY difference AT ALL.. Replace cap and rotor!!!!.. See it all the time at the shop... BTW... I own one too... Distributor cap wet inside or cracked internally.. Faulty rotor button.. Plug wires are not in proper firing order.. Someone has removed the distributor,, installed it incorrectly and it is now out of time....... I can't seem to make folks understand that this ignition system is capable of producing *40,000 VOLTS* !.. If the spark does not jump out blue in color and pop like a cap gun, maybe knock the hell out of ya... IT ain't right!!!! .. Replace cap & rotor!!!.. Read this page again.. Good luck to all..
The distributor has weep hole allowing moisture,later corrosion clean or replace cap&rotor , use dielectric grease on contacts
